Automatic disposition and maintenance method based on virtualization platform Redis service
A virtualization platform and platform technology, applied in software simulation/interpretation/simulation, program control design, program control device, etc., can solve problems such as error-prone, manual operation, time-consuming, etc., and achieve low error probability and easy operation Effect
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0035] Such as figure 1 As shown, based on the automatic deployment and maintenance method of the Redis service on the virtualization platform, the method realizes the automatic deployment and maintenance of the Redis service by defining the three-layer framework structure of service information, service specification and instance management, wherein the Redis service includes a single Instances and clusters, by integrating the installation files, configuration files, and scripts required for instance installation, uploading them to the server management platform, and defining the basic information of the service on the platform, so that the basic functions of the service can be used, and through Define service specifications, configure virtual machine specifications, and define node group information, so that various specifications can meet the needs of different application scenarios.
Embodiment 2
[0037] On the basis of Embodiment 1, the specific content of the method described in this embodiment includes making a Redis service installation package, defining the basic information of the service, configuring the node group specification defined by the service, creating an instance, and maintaining an instance, wherein:
[0038] Make the service installation package of Redis and define the basic information of the service, so that the basic functions of the service can be used;
[0039] Configure the node group specifications defined by the service to meet the needs of different application scenarios;
[0040] Creating an instance means that the user creates multiple virtual machine instances of Redis singleton or cluster services based on the virtualization platform, and can perform simple maintenance on them during the creation process;
[0041] Instance maintenance enables users to perform account management, configuration, monitoring, and alarm operations on created v...
Embodiment 3
[0043] On the basis of embodiment 2, the service installation package of Redis described in this embodiment is the installation package of the message queue service, which mainly includes the installation files of the components used or dependent on the service and the installation, initialization, start and stop of these components , Restart, update, scaling, monitoring related scripts and configuration files of components. In the process of defining the service installation package, the shell and freemarker languages can be used for personalized processing.
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 
